SPSS is now PASW Statistics!
Reflecting the latest developments in statistics software from SPSS Inc., this new edition of one of the most widely read textbooks in its field keeps the reader abreast of the latest improvements in PASW Statistics 17 (the new name for SPSS Statistics 17).
This friendly and informal textbook is a non-technical and readable introduction to one of the most powerful and versatile statistical packages on the market. The new edition combines clarity of presentation with coverage of the latest improvements in the software and where necessary, the coverage has been extended to include topics in which our readers have expressed particular interest. The previous edition included more advice about the use of the control language or syntax, and coverage has been further extended in the present edition to show the reader how to use the improved PASW syntax editor. While being updated and expanded to cover new features, the book will continue to be useful to readers with previous versions (SPSS 16 and earlier).
Each statistical technique is presented in a realistic research context and is fully illustrated with screen shots of PASW dialog boxes and output. The book also provides guidance on the choice of statistical techniques and advice (based on the APA guidelines) on how to report the results of statistical analyses. The first chapter sets the scene with a survey of typical research situations, key terms and advice on the choice of statistical techniques. It also provides clear signposts to where each technique can be found in the body of the book. The next chapters introduce the reader to the use of PASW, beginning with the entry, description and exploration of data. There is also a full description of the powerful capabilities of the versatile Chart Builder. Each of the remaining chapters concentrates on one particular kind of research situation and the statistical techniques that are appropriate.
